Top 20 Bike Parks around Ilsenburg

Best bike parks around Ilsenburg are found within the Harz Mountains, a region known for its natural mountain biking trails. The area offers a high density of trails that cater to various skill levels, from beginners to advanced riders. Ilsenburg serves as a base for exploring diverse routes, including those leading towards the Brocken. The trail network provides opportunities for both technical descents and flowy singletracks.

Frequently Asked Questions

What kind of mountain biking experience can I expect in Ilsenburg?

Ilsenburg is known for its high density of natural mountain biking trails rather than traditional lift-accessed bike parks. The region, especially the Trailpark Harz, offers diverse trails catering to various skill levels, from flowy singletracks for beginners to challenging technical descents for advanced riders. You'll find a focus on combining the trail experience with an outing in nature.

Are there trails suitable for advanced mountain bikers in Ilsenburg?

Yes, Ilsenburg offers several challenging trails for experienced riders. The Trailpark Harz features difficult trails like Wassertal (1.6 km, 273m descent) with natural, root-filled sections and Northshore elements, and Jack the Ripper (1.6 km, 271m descent) known for its steep passages and flow. Additionally, the Achtermannshöhe Technical S2/S3 Trail provides a demanding ride with stony ground.

What are some popular trails within the Trailpark Harz?

Within the Trailpark Harz, popular trails include Kammweg, a medium-difficulty trail (2.38 km, 310m descent) with natural upper sections and artificial lower parts featuring jumps and berms. The difficult Wassertal and Jack the Ripper trails also offer challenging experiences for skilled riders.

Are there any family-friendly or beginner-friendly bike trails in Ilsenburg?

While the Trailpark Harz is developing beginner trails, the broader Ilsetal area offers options like the Gedenkstein-Trail, Mittelberg-Trail, and Borkenkäferpfad-Ilsetal which are considered beginner-friendly. The Wurmberg Summit also provides opportunities for mountain biking with tracks in the bike park Braunlage, some of which are suitable for families.

What are the best times of year to go mountain biking in Ilsenburg?

The scenic views and mild temperatures make spring and autumn particularly vibrant and enjoyable for mountain biking in Ilsenburg. These seasons offer ideal conditions to explore the diverse trail network.

Where can I find scenic viewpoints along the bike trails in Ilsenburg?

Many trails in Ilsenburg offer scenic views, especially in summer. The upper section of the Kammweg trail in Trailpark Harz provides breathtaking vistas. Additionally, the S1 trail along the Oderteich offers continuous views of the Oderteich lake.

What are the parking options for cyclists visiting Ilsenburg?

Access to trails within the Trailpark Harz is possible via the Plessenburg or through the Tänntal in Darlingerode (for Kammweg and Jack the Ripper), which typically offer parking facilities. The Ilse Valley is also a popular starting point with various access points.

Are there any regulations for mountain biking in the Harz National Park near Ilsenburg?

When cycling in the Harz National Park, it's important to stick to designated trails to protect the natural environment. While specific permits for cycling are generally not required on marked trails, always respect local signage and regulations, especially concerning protected areas and wildlife.

What other outdoor activities can I do near the bike parks in Ilsenburg?

Beyond mountain biking, Ilsenburg is an excellent base for various outdoor activities. You can explore numerous hiking trails, including easy options like the Ilsenburg – Ilsetal Valley loop. For longer cycling adventures, consider routes towards the Brocken, the highest peak in the Harz, or explore gravel biking routes around the area.

Where can I find food and refreshments near the trails?

The Plessenburg, a common access point for the Trailpark Harz, offers a rustic forest restaurant for breaks. Additionally, the Wurmberg Summit has the Wurmberg Alm where you can strengthen yourself after a ride.

What do visitors appreciate most about mountain biking in Ilsenburg?

Visitors frequently praise Ilsenburg for its high trail density and excellent starting points for day tours. The variety of trails, catering to both beginners and experienced riders, along with the scenic views and natural beauty of the Harz Mountains, make it a highly regarded destination for mountain bikers.
